Free Christian School Edgerton, Minnesota

Henry Huisken·1992-11-13
Read Full Article on Standard Bearer

What is "Free"? This question has been asked over and over. The name was suggested by Rev. William Verhil, who was pastor of the Protestant Reformed Church in Edgerton in 1944, the year that the school society was organized. Rev. Verhil was an immigrant from The Netherlands. In 1834 our forefathers separated from the State Church. The State Church received aid from the State at that time.
